Output 630d5277ec909f5eb8b42f1a3b5372da62c5448bf9c192697ad45c84ecb09f46:4

value
22082000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bdd0a7071855aa2411437455aca94ef906d011f OP_EQUAL
address
3MjYhjhyf8oAmaziUcYwncW1EQ1iYwKFzD
transaction
630d5277ec909f5eb8b42f1a3b5372da62c5448bf9c192697ad45c84ecb09f46
spent
true